## Kickoff Notes — ChipGate Reader

Quick recap for the Harborfell Marathon setup: the trackside timing-chip readers need firmware flashed before Thursday's dry run, and the mat at the 10k split has been flaky, so test it twice. Spare antennas are in the blue crate. Don't reorder cabling without checking first — it's mapped to the scoring van. All hardware questions go to the lead listed below.

approver of yahig-kagup = Ralok Sorael

**Ticket: TailScope CLI — signature check failure on update**

Multiple internal users report that TailScope, our log-tailing CLI, fails its self-update with a signature verification error on version 1.12.3. Root cause: the update manifest was signed with last quarter's key, but the 1.12 binaries only trust the rotated one. A corrected manifest is publishing now; in the meantime, affected users can verify the downloaded binary manually before installing. Walk them through the manual verify flow in the runbook, using the current key below.

deploy key for kagup-bawig: bky9_ZMq28eTw9

**Release checklist — Stagecraft seat-map renderer**

Quick one for whoever's on call: before the Gildenhall Theatre launch, load the balcony seat map and confirm the accessible-seating badges render at every zoom level — last cycle they vanished below 75%. Also poke the hold-timer overlay; it should grey out seats, not hide them. If it all looks good, sign off using the build token shown directly below.

trace token, kawep-kageg: htk21_024fb6c2a7a78ac0ded27

Investigation confirmed the shared credential used by the layer-analysis service expired on schedule and was not proactively communicated — apologies for the disruption. Plugin authors should replace the expired value in their pipeline configuration and retry; no other changes to manifests or base images are required. To unblock affected builds immediately, the replacement key for the layer-analysis service is provided below.

service key, kahog-bawef: vxb4-fNDo

**Handover — Spare Hardware Store**

Morning shift: the spare hardware room on level 1 of Kestrel House was re-stocked yesterday; monitors are now on the left racks, cabling in labelled crates. The asset log is current as of last night. Please audit the laptop shelf before noon. The door code for the room is below.

door code, tawef-bahof: bdg-LMFWZ-8